Abstract :
The article discusses usage of an innovative three-dimensional vision system in a quality control process for surface defect detection. A method of 3D image building and selecting cross section profile on 3D images is presented. The article discusses problems connected with the resolution of the 3D vision system, resolution of the laser beam analysis, and resolution connected with the application of the successive height profiles on sample cast planes. On the basis of the model, measurements allowing assessment of dimension parameters and surface defects of a given cast are presented. On the basis of tests and analyses of such a three-dimensional cast model, a range of checks which are possible to conduct using 3D vision systems is indicated.
